什么是数据库系统的核心与基础
-
数据库系统的核心与基础是指数据库管理系统(DBMS)以及数据库的设计与实现。以下是数据库系统核心与基础的五个要点:
-
数据库管理系统(DBMS):数据库管理系统是数据库系统的核心组成部分,它是一种软件工具,用于管理和操作数据库。DBMS负责数据的存储、检索、更新和删除等操作,提供了一系列的功能和接口,使用户能够方便地对数据库进行管理和使用。常见的DBMS包括Oracle、MySQL、Microsoft SQL Server等。
-
数据库的设计与实现:数据库的设计与实现是数据库系统的基础,它涉及到数据库的结构、数据模型、数据类型、索引、关系等方面的设计。通过合理的数据库设计,可以提高数据库的性能和可靠性。数据库的实现包括数据库的创建、初始化、数据导入等过程,以及数据库的备份和恢复等操作。
-
数据模型:数据模型是描述数据库的结构和数据之间关系的工具。常见的数据模型包括层次模型、网状模型、关系模型和面向对象模型等。其中,关系模型是最常用的数据模型,它使用表格(关系)来表示实体和实体之间的关系,具有简洁、灵活和易于理解的特点。
-
数据库查询语言:数据库查询语言是用户与数据库之间进行交互的语言,它用于查询和操作数据库中的数据。常见的数据库查询语言包括结构化查询语言(SQL),它提供了丰富的语法和功能,使用户可以方便地进行数据查询、插入、更新和删除等操作。
-
数据库安全性与完整性:数据库系统的核心与基础还包括数据库的安全性和完整性。安全性是指保护数据库免受非法访问和恶意攻击的能力,常见的安全措施包括用户身份验证、访问控制和数据加密等。完整性是指保护数据库中数据的一致性和正确性的能力,常见的完整性措施包括数据约束、触发器和事务管理等。
总之,数据库系统的核心与基础是数据库管理系统以及数据库的设计与实现。通过合理的数据库设计和使用数据库管理系统,可以实现高效、安全和可靠的数据管理和操作。
3个月前 -
-
数据库系统的核心与基础是数据库管理系统(Database Management System,简称DBMS)。DBMS是一种软件,用于管理和组织数据。它提供了一种机制,使得用户可以方便地存储、访问和操作数据。
数据库系统的核心与基础主要包括以下几个方面:
-
数据模型:数据模型是描述数据结构、数据操作和数据约束的方式。常见的数据模型有层次模型、网络模型、关系模型和面向对象模型。其中,关系模型是最常用的数据模型,用于描述数据之间的关系。
-
数据库语言:数据库语言用于定义和操作数据库中的数据。常见的数据库语言有结构化查询语言(SQL)、数据定义语言(DDL)和数据操作语言(DML)。SQL是最常用的数据库语言,用于查询和修改数据库中的数据。
-
数据库设计:数据库设计是指根据应用需求,将现实世界中的数据转化为数据库的过程。它包括确定数据库的结构、定义数据模式和数据约束。
-
数据库管理:数据库管理是指对数据库进行维护和管理的过程。它包括数据备份和恢复、数据安全和权限管理、性能优化等操作。
-
数据库存储和索引:数据库存储是指将数据存储在物理设备上的过程。数据库索引是一种数据结构,用于加快数据检索的速度。
-
事务管理:事务是一组数据库操作的逻辑单元,要么全部执行成功,要么全部失败回滚。事务管理用于确保数据库操作的一致性和完整性。
数据库系统的核心与基础为用户提供了方便、高效的数据管理和操作方式。它不仅可以提高数据的存储效率和访问速度,还可以保证数据的一致性和安全性。数据库系统已经成为了现代信息系统中不可或缺的一部分。
3个月前 -
-
数据库系统的核心与基础是指数据库管理系统(DBMS)。数据库系统是指由数据库、数据库管理系统和应用程序组成的一个完整的系统。数据库是用来存储和组织数据的集合,数据库管理系统是用来管理和操作数据库的软件,应用程序则是通过数据库管理系统对数据库进行访问和操作的。
数据库管理系统(DBMS)是数据库系统的核心和基础,它提供了对数据库的管理和操作的功能,包括数据的存储、检索、更新和删除等操作。DBMS还提供了数据的安全性、完整性和一致性的保证,以及并发控制、故障恢复和性能优化等功能。
数据库系统的核心与基础主要包括以下几个方面:
-
数据模型:数据模型是描述数据在数据库中的组织和表示方式的概念工具。常见的数据模型有层次模型、网状模型和关系模型等。关系模型是最常用的数据模型,它使用表格和关系来表示数据,具有简单、灵活和易于理解的特点。
-
数据库设计:数据库设计是指将现实世界中的数据转化为数据库的过程。数据库设计包括概念设计、逻辑设计和物理设计三个阶段。概念设计是根据用户需求和系统要求定义数据库的整体结构;逻辑设计是将概念设计转化为数据库模式和表结构的设计;物理设计是将逻辑设计转化为数据库在存储介质上的实际组织方式。
-
数据库查询语言:数据库查询语言(SQL)是用来对数据库进行查询和操作的语言。SQL包括数据定义语言(DDL)和数据操作语言(DML)两部分。DDL用于定义数据库的结构和模式,包括创建、修改和删除表、索引和视图等;DML用于查询和操作数据库的数据,包括插入、更新和删除数据等。
-
数据库操作:数据库操作是指对数据库进行的各种操作,包括数据的插入、更新、删除和查询等。数据库操作可以通过SQL语句或者数据库管理系统提供的图形界面进行。
-
数据库管理:数据库管理是指对数据库进行的各种管理活动,包括数据库的备份和恢复、安全性和权限管理、性能优化和故障恢复等。数据库管理系统提供了一系列的管理工具和功能,用于管理和维护数据库系统的运行。
总之,数据库管理系统是数据库系统的核心和基础,它提供了对数据库的管理和操作的功能,包括数据模型、数据库设计、数据库查询语言、数据库操作和数据库管理等方面。数据库管理系统的选择和使用对于数据库系统的性能和可靠性具有重要的影响。
3个月前 -